Exoprosopa dorcadion

Exoprosopa dorcadion is a species of bee flies in the family Bombyliidae.[1][2]

Similar species

On the wing of Exoprosopa dorcadion, the black mark on its leading edge near the wingtip ends before the outermost vein. The mark on Exoprosopa caliptera extends to outermost vein. The wing trailing edge of Exoprosopa divisa, Exoprosopa doris, and Exoprosopa eremita is clear.[3]
